# Launch Plan: Quellister 2 (Managers Only)

The Quellister 2 launch moves to phased rollout beginning with the Hartmoor pilot group. Heads of department must confirm staffing, training completion, and inventory buffers two weeks before go-live. Messaging stays embargoed until the pilot review. The confidential business note below explains the reasoning behind the launch window.

internal memo for tagef-hadup: Gross margin on Ulaath came in at 15 percent against a plan of 5 percent. Only 7 of the 120 pilot accounts renewed Ulaath, so a churn review is set for October 15.

### Step 6: Migrate PortionWise settings

PortionWise, the recipe-scaling calculator, moves to the new unit-conversion engine in this release. Back up the existing ratios table first. Run the migration job once; it is not idempotent. Rounding behaviour changes: fractional cups now round to eighths, not quarters, so regenerate any cached scaled recipes. Verify a sample batch against the Kettleford test fixtures before sign-off. The engine expects the configuration values that follow.

deployment values, kawip-kafog:
belath:
  pin: 3709
  tenant: ulaox
  seal: seal_25075386
  metrics_host: metrics.belath.halixhq.test
  standby_team: gormir
  escalation: wenys-fenwyn
  nonce: 26e5f7

Minutes — Management Meeting, Vexlor Industries

Attendees agreed to a write-down of aging stock at the Draymoor warehouse, chiefly the Corvex-3 fittings line. Finance confirmed the adjustment will post this quarter. Marta Delven will brief auditors; operations will clear shelf space by month-end. For the incoming director: disposal options are still open. The confidential note on forward plans follows below.

internal memo for kajef-bagaf: Silionax Freight is in early talks to buy Silathax Freight for about $30.4 million. The Aldael launch date is January 3, and nothing goes to the press before then.